The moons are more easily visible near the limb (while still against the planet) because of the limb darkening that Jupiter shows. The limb darkening is caused by light absorption by higher levels of the Jovian atmosphere (troposphere etc). At the limb, the light reflected from Jupiter has to go through a longer distance and is therefore more highly absorbed, leading to a dark limb. Io will look brighter in the red channel since it is mostly red anyway. If you look in the blue channel, it will be much dimmer. Have I confused anyone
